la versione 1.7 della jvm non è adatta per questo prodotto. la versione 1.8 maggiore è richiesta per eclipse nano in window


Sto cercando di lanciare Eclipse Nano in Windows 7, ma ottenendo l'errore:

Version 1.7 of the JVM is not suitable for this product. version 1.8 greater is required for Eclipse Nano in Windows 

Ho già installato Java 8 sul sistema

Author: Jeeter, 2016-08-18

13 answers

sudo /usr/sbin/update-alternatives --config java

E selezionare la jvm 1.8

 6
Author: Javi, 2017-09-17 20:50:53

Basta scaricare 1.8 JDK da Java SE Development Kit 8 Download installarlo, quindi copiare la cartella jre e incollarla in:

"C:\Program Files (x86)\EclipseNeon\"

Quindi rinominare la cartella in "jre", avviare nuovamente l'eclissi dovrebbe funzionare.

 5
Author: suyog shinde, 2017-09-19 10:37:29

Anch'io ho ricevuto lo stesso errore durante l'installazione di

Possibile motivo dell'errore: la versione di eclipse, che si sta installando e la versione Java dovrebbe avere lo stesso bit, ovvero 32 bit o 64 bit

Soluzione: ho scaricato sia java per 64 bit che 32 bit e installato, ora il mio problema è sparito.

Per favore fatemi sapere se funziona per voi.

 1
Author: kalyan krishna, 2017-06-07 12:45:57

Quando si scarica l'ultima eclipse ed estrarla, è possibile trovare la cartella denominata eclipse-installer con il file eclipse-inst al suo interno. Invece di fare doppio clic su di esso per avviare l'installazione, basta passare alla cartella nel terminale ed eseguire il comando ./eclipse-inst. Fa l'intera installazione per voi. Ha funzionato per me e spero che anche lui abbia avuto lo stesso problema(la versione 1.7 della jvm non è adatta a questo prodotto. versione 1.8 maggiore è richiesto) viene risolto. :)

 1
Author: Mounika Sai, 2017-09-05 06:32:17

Se è un'Eclissi a 64 bit. È necessario scaricare e installare esplicitamente Java 8 a 64 bit o versioni successive.
scaricalo da qui
http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html

 1
Author: Abdalla Mohamed Aly Ibrahim, 2018-06-17 14:25:44

Due cose:

Controlla questa domanda qui perché è simile e ha alcuni buoni puntatori Eclipse - no Java (JRE) / (JDK) ... nessuna macchina virtuale

Inoltre, ottieni gli ultimi JRE e JDK da Oracle vs da java.com http://www.oracle.com/technetwork/java/javase/downloads/index.html

 0
Author: Andrew Bowers, 2017-05-23 12:03:02

Trova la JVM

Se una JVM è installata nella directory eclipse/jre, Eclipse la userà; altrimenti il lanciatore consulterà l'eclipse.file ini e la variabile del percorso di sistema. Eclipse NON consulta la variabile d'ambiente JAVA_HOME.

Per specificare esplicitamente una JVM di tua scelta, puoi usare l'argomento della riga di comando-vm:

Eclipse-vm c:\jre\bin\javaw.exe " avvia Java eseguendo l'eseguibile java specificato
eclipse-vm c:\jre\bin\client\jvm.dll " avvia Java caricando la jvm nel processo eclipse

 0
Author: techprat, 2016-08-18 15:22:31

Oggi incontro la stessa domanda. Ho scaricato il file che ha chiamato " eclipse-inst-linux64.impeciare.gz". Quando apro eclipse, mostra " La versione 1.7.0_121 della JVM non è adatta a questo prodotto. Versione: 1.8".Quindi eseguire

cd /usr/bin/
sudo ln -s /Your_JAVA_PATH /usr/bin/java

Quindi puoi installare eclipse.

 0
Author: yang, 2017-05-14 10:54:20

Su un sistema Windows ho avuto lo stesso problema.

Sebbene avessi installato solo Java 1.8, ho scoperto che avevo anche un file di aggiornamento 1.7 installato (che non è stato disinstallato automaticamente quando ho installato 1.8).

La disinstallazione di questo file di aggiornamento mi ha permesso di installare Eclipse IDE.

 0
Author: Billy, 2017-10-24 14:23:48
  • Assicurarsi che le versioni java ed eclipse siano uguali(32 bit o 64 bit)
  • Prova a eseguire eclipse-installer come amministratore (questo ha funzionato per me)
 0
Author: chirag patel, 2018-03-07 15:15:35

Ho avuto lo stesso problema e ho avuto una soluzione diversa a questo problema. Sebbene abbia impostato JAVA_HOME su 1.8 (sia tramite CMD che variabili di ambiente), l'errore persisteva.

Così ho aperto CMD prompt, digitato:

java - version 

Per scoprire che 1.7 era la versione su cui era impostato il mio sistema. Fino ad allora non avevo idea di dove stesse recuperando questa versione.

E poi l'ho cambiato in 1.8 usando questo comando:

set path=C:\.....eclipse\jdk1.8.0_141-b15\bin

E HA FUNZIONATO!

Ricontrollare se è impostato su 1.8 con lo stesso comando:

java -version 

Si dovrebbe essere pronti ad andare ora!

 0
Author: Anusha Mandalapu, 2018-05-11 07:51:06

Ho affrontato lo stesso problema (Windows 10). È necessario impostare la variabile di ambiente di sistema "JAVA_HOME" per puntare alla cartella JDK 8 e modificare la variabile di ambiente di sistema "Path" per avere un nuovo percorso alla cartella bin di JRE 8, questo dovrebbe essere in cima all'elenco.

 0
Author: Pruthvidhar Reddy, 2018-07-20 16:51:21

Suggerimenti per gli utenti Windows

La versione 1.7 della JVM non è adatta per questo prodotto. versione 1.8 maggiore è richiesto

  • l'utente ottiene sopra il messaggio di errore perché avevano più versioni jdk o non hanno l'ultima versione di jdk installata, anche se si installa l'ultima versione di jdk e se non è stata rimossa la vecchia versione di jdk come 1.7 si otterrà il messaggio di errore sopra , quindi meglio sbarazzarsi della vecchia versione di jdk e ecc.

-> ignora questo passaggio se hai già installato l'ultima versione di jdk scarica 32 o 64 bit più recente jdk da: https://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html

-> vai a C:\Program Files \ Java e cercare la vecchia versione di jdk, diciamo che se si dispone di 1.7 versioni di jdk eliminarli in modo che si sono lasciati solo con la versione più recente , è possibile rimuovere le vecchie versioni di jre anche qui semplicemente cancellando. - >prossima esecuzione eclipse si non ottiene il messaggio v1.7

 0
Author: user889030, 2018-09-28 06:26:24